ANANTNAG, APRIL 20: In connection with the Ujjwala Divas celebrations, LPG Panchayats were organized by HPCL and BPCL Anantnag, to sensitize the Ujjwala beneficiaries about the safety & utility of LPG and health benefits of using clean fuels at various parts of the district Anantnag.

1500 free LPG connections were also distributed among the eligible women hailing from BPL, SC/ST and other eligible families under the Pradhan Mantri Ujjwala Yojana (PMUY), as part of the Gram Swaraj Abhiyan.

In this regard, the biggest function was held at Dak Bungalow Khannabal Anantnag, where MLA Homeshalibugh Advocate Ab Majeed Larmi and ACR Anantnag distributed the LPG connections among the beneficiaries in presence of the representatives of designated Gas Agencies of Anantnag and officers of CAPD department Anantnag.

On the occasion, MLA Homeshalibugh Advocate Ab Majeed Larmi said that earlier, because of the use of traditional “Chulas” the women had to face a lot of hardships during cooking, which resulted in deteriorating their health conditions. “Now since every household is being provided with an opportunity of free LPG connections, therefore, the women folk will definitely feel a sigh of relief and a sense of empowerment,” he said.

He suggested the women take benefits from all government schemes and improve their living standard.

Similar functions were held at Townhall Bijbehara where Director CAPD and AD Food Anantnag distributed the free LPG connections among the eligible women.

Likewise, functions were held at Pahalgam, Achabal, Dialgam, Aishmuqam,Vailo, Sallar, Kehribal, Khubdru etc. where free LPG connections were distributed among the deserving people.
